LMT's! If you want a long and successful career, this class will be one of the most important for you this year. Knowing anatomy, physiology, pathology, massage and bodywork techniques are not enough in a physically demanding hands-on profession. As caregivers, we must first take care of the "giver" - and that is YOU, the massage and bodywork therapist. If your body mechanics are not on point, you may get hurt or have a short-lived career as a therapist. If caring for your own needs and following your own self-care plan is a challenge, how would you expect your clients to follow your guidance? As health care providers - which massage and bodywork therapists are - we owe it to ourselves to be sure we are meeting our own needs, honoring our own bodies, minds and souls, so we can inspire our clients to do the same. And let's face it, we are all unique individuals with unique needs and sometimes we are so busy meeting other's needs, we forget to really understand what we need for our own career longevity plan. In this class, we will assess and tweak your body mechanics, discuss self-care options that will work for you, sort through what is no longer serving you as a therapist and get you back on track to treat clients for the long term. You can have a long career as a massage and bodywork therapist. I have known countless therapists doing this beautiful healing work for 20, 30, 40 and more years. All because they absolutely put body mechanics, self-care and personal wellbeing first. You can too! Note: NCBTMB only accepts four (4) CEs per renewal period in the Self Care Category.
